I have accrued a personal debt of 60k for my business- mistake!! I am self employed and cannot pay the monthly minimums due to some temporary changes in my business revenue. My debt is with AM ex, boa and chase. How do I transfer this debt to my business when my credit is quickly tanking from 750 to 680?


I believe if the debt is in your name (on the card or loan) then you are personally liable for it. The only way I think you can get this transferred into your business is to apply for business credit and payoff the debt under your personal name.

Even then, I am not sure if that would really work because until a business establishes a credit history, many banks require the business credit to be backed by a prinicpal of the company.
